
The Nelson N1500i is a sophisticated inverter stud welding system engineered to deliver the highest quality fastening results in industrial environments. Utilizing advanced 60,000 Hz inverter technology, this power source provides an exceptionally stable arc and precise heat input control. This high-frequency operation allows for rapid response to arc variations, ensuring consistent weld penetration and collar formation even on challenging materials. The system is designed to maintain arc energy levels regardless of the condition of the weld tool, providing reliability that traditional rectifier units cannot match.
Process control and quality assurance are at the core of the N1500i's design. The unit features comprehensive built-in monitoring capabilities, including weld monitoring to detect defects immediately, and cable monitoring to identify wear or loose connections that could compromise performance. Furthermore, the system employs tool monitoring that tracks actual plunge time, adaptively compensating for mechanical wear to extend the life of your consumables and maintain accuracy over time.
The N1500i is equipped with Nelson's proprietary Stud Expert™ technology, a database of pre-programmed settings that automatically configures the machine based on the stud diameter and material selected. For complex applications involving aluminum or exotic alloys, the programmable pulse waveform feature allows for fine-tuning of the weld cycle, ensuring strong, porosity-free bonds.
